PIAGGIO BEVERLY Cruiser 500ie Specifications

General IconGeneral
Displacement492 cc
Cooling SystemLiquid cooled
Fuel SystemElectronic injection
TransmissionAutomatic CVT
Front SuspensionTelescopic hydraulic fork
Rear Brake240 mm disc
Rear Tire150/70-14
Width780 mm
Seat Height790 mm
Top Speed160 km/h
Engine TypeSingle cylinder, 4-stroke
Rear SuspensionDouble hydraulic shock absorber
Front Brake260 mm disc
Front Tire110/70-16
